Leadership Review Briefing — Retirement of the Corvell Range

Sales leads: this briefing confirms the planned wind-down of the Corvell range over the next two quarters. Existing commitments will be honored; no new multi-year deals may be signed. Migration incentives toward the Lanterre platform are being finalized, with pricing guidance to follow next week. Please prepare account-by-account transition lists. The underlying strategic context appears directly below.

internal memo for kafof-tadup: Headcount on the Juleth team goes from 44 to 91 by the end of May. Gross margin on Juleth came in at 20 percent against a plan of 64 percent.

## Environments — FareSplit pricing experiment

FareSplit runs the ticket-pricing experiment for Quellen Transit in three environments: dev, staging, and prod. Only staging receives live fare feeds; dev uses recorded samples. Contractors get staging access first. Never point prod keys at the experiment branch. Staging currently runs with these configuration values.

settings of bahip-hahip:
[wenath]
host = wenath.lumiclabs.corp
user = wenath_svc
database = wenath_prod

## Step 4: Enable the new assignment heuristic

Before cutting Fleetwise Dispatch over to the proximity-weighted heuristic, confirm that every depot in the Brindlemoor region has completed the driver-roster sync. Support should expect a brief spike in reassignment tickets during the first hour; these resolve automatically once the scoring cache warms. Do not restart the matcher mid-migration, as partial caches can strand drivers in the old queue. Once the sync completes, apply the following configuration values to the dispatch service:

deployment values, kawip-kafog:
belath:
  pin: 3709
  tenant: ulaox
  seal: seal_25075386
  metrics_host: metrics.belath.halixhq.test
  standby_team: gormir
  escalation: wenys-fenwyn
  nonce: 26e5f7